The Appeal of a 1990s Toyota RAV4 Restoration

The first-generation Toyota RAV4, built from 1994 to 2000, was a pioneering compact crossover that blended car-like driving dynamics with genuine light off-road ability. Today, these boxy four-wheel-drive wagons enjoy an enthusiastic following among collectors and overlanders alike. Their simple mechanical design, lightweight unibody, and surprisingly rugged drivetrain make them ideal candidates for a ground-up restoration. Whether you own a rare two-door soft-top or the more common five-door hardtop, the parts landscape is accessible, but knowing which components to prioritize and where to source them is the difference between a reliable daily driver and a money pit.

Engine and Drivetrain: The Heart of the Build

In North America, the 90s RAV4 came equipped with the 2.0-liter 3S-FE engine. Some global markets received the higher-compression 3S-GE or the smaller 1.8-liter 7A-FE. These engines are known to run for hundreds of thousands of miles with basic maintenance, but age takes a toll on rubber seals, ignition components, and cooling system parts. A thorough mechanical refresh should always come before cosmetic work.

Timing Belt, Water Pump, and Front Seals

The 3S-FE is an interference engine. If the timing belt breaks, pistons collide with valves, resulting in a expensive cylinder head rebuild. Toyota recommends replacement every 60,000 to 90,000 miles, but on a 25-year-old vehicle, age is as critical as mileage. Always replace the belt, tensioner, idler pulleys, and water pump simultaneously. AISIN and Gates offer complete timing belt kits that include all necessary components.

  • Timing belt kit: AISIN TKT-006 or Gates TCKWP245 (verify engine code before ordering).
  • Water pump: AISIN WPT-026 or OEM Toyota 16100-79215.
  • Front seals: Replace camshaft and crankshaft seals while the front cover is off to avoid future oil leaks.

Valve Stem Seals and Cylinder Head Refresh

Many high-mileage 3S-FE engines develop blue smoke on startup or deceleration due to hardened valve stem seals. Replacing the seals requires removing the camshafts, but it is a straightforward job with a valve spring compressor. While the head is off, consider a three-angle valve job and a new head gasket. OEM Toyota or Mahle head gaskets are recommended for longevity.

Ignition, Fuel Delivery, and Tuning

Hard starting, stumbling, or poor fuel economy often traces back to worn spark plugs, aged plug wires, or a failing distributor cap. Use dual-electrode or iridium plugs that match the factory heat range. NGK and Denso remain the benchmark brands. Replace the ignition coil if you notice intermittent stalling or if the original unit shows hairline cracks.

  • Spark plugs: NGK BKR5EIX-11 (iridium) or Denso K16R-U11.
  • Plug wires: NGK or Denso OEM-spec set.
  • Fuel filter: Toyota 23300-79115 or Wix 33481.
  • Oxygen sensor: Denso 234-4210 (upstream) to ensure correct air-fuel ratios.

Cleaning the throttle body and IAC valve will restore smooth idle, and a new fuel filter protects injectors from debris that accumulates in old tanks.

Clutch and Transmission Service

Manual transmission RAV4s are highly collectible. If the clutch feels spongy or slips under load, install a complete clutch kit from Exedy or AISIN. These kits include the pressure plate, disc, release bearing, and pilot bearing. The flywheel should be resurfaced or replaced if warped.

For automatic transmissions, perform a drain-and-fill using genuine Toyota T-IV fluid. The transmission filter is simple to replace on most models. Inspect the axle seals for leaks; ATF dripping onto the exhaust can cause smoke and smell inside the cabin.

Transfer Case and Differentials

All-wheel-drive and selectable-4WD RAV4s feature a transfer case and rear differential that are often ignored. Drain the old gear oil and refill with a high-quality synthetic 75W-90 gear oil. Toyota genuine differential oil is ideal, but Valvoline SynPower or Mobil 1 work well too. Check the rear axle breather valve to prevent pressure buildup that can blow out axle seals.

  • Transfer case oil: 75W-90 GL-5 gear oil (approximately 1.0 quart).
  • Rear differential oil: 75W-90 GL-5 (approximately 0.8 quarts).
  • Rear axle breather: Ensure it is not clogged to prevent seal leaks.

Engine Swaps and Performance Upgrades

While a rebuilt stock engine satisfies most restorers, the 3S-FE engine bay will accommodate several Toyota descendants. The 5S-FE from the Camry offers a displacement bump to 2.2 liters and is a mostly bolt-on torque upgrade. For serious power, the 3S-GTE from the MR2 Turbo or Celica All-Trac can be swapped with careful wiring, intercooler plumbing, and fuel system modifications. The 1MZ-FE V6 swap is also documented in the community, providing a smooth 200+ horsepower. Budget at least $3,000 to $5,000 for a well-executed swap, including a standalone Engine Control Unit.

Suspension, Steering, and Chassis

The first-generation RAV4 shares its suspension architecture with the Toyota Celica and Carina, which makes part interchange relatively easy. Over time, rubber bushings harden, ball joints develop play, and shock absorbers lose their damping ability. Rebuilding the suspension transforms the driving experience from vague and floaty to tight and controlled.

Shock Absorbers, Struts, and Springs

KYB Excel-G and Bilstein B4 monotube shocks are the most popular replacements. They balance comfort with improved handling without being harsh. For a mild lift to increase off-road clearance, King Springs or Old Man Emu springs can be paired with extended-travel shocks.

  • Front struts: KYB 334001 (left), 334002 (right).
  • Rear shocks: KYB 343441.
  • Strut top mounts: Moog K9547 (replace these to eliminate clunking).

Complete strut assemblies, which include new springs and mounts, save labor time. Avoid budget no-name brands; they degrade quickly on rough pavement.

Control Arms, Ball Joints, and Bushings

Front lower control arm bushings are a known weak point. Rather than pressing in individual bushings, many restorers install complete control arms with pre-installed ball joints and bushings. Mevotech and Beck/Arnley supply high-quality assembled units.

For the rear, trailing arm bushings deteriorate and cause rear axle steering under load. Polyurethane bushings from Energy Suspension offer tighter control and a longer service life, though they transmit slightly more road noise. Replace the sway bar end links and bushings at the same time for a comprehensive front-end rebuild.

Steering Rack, Tie Rods, and Wheel Bearings

Inspect the steering rack boots for tears and check inner tie rods for excessive play. A rebuilt rack from Cardone or a low-mileage used unit tightens steering response. Always perform a professional alignment after any suspension or steering work.

Wheel bearings should be inspected for rumble or play. Timken or Koyo bearing sets are recommended for longevity.

Braking System: Safety Without Compromise

Most 90s RAV4s came with front disc and rear drum brakes. Later models offered four-wheel discs. A full brake overhaul is affordable and dramatically improves stopping confidence.

  • Brake pads (front): Akebono ProACT ceramic pads offer low dust and quiet operation. For aggressive driving, Hawk HPS pads are a step up.
  • Brake rotors (front): Centric Premium blank rotors resist warping better than drilled or slotted rotors.
  • Rear brake shoes: Wagner or Bosch kits include new hardware and springs.
  • Wheel cylinders: Replace if any seepage is visible. Aisin or Advics cylinders are OEM quality.
  • Brake hoses: Stainless steel braided lines from Goodridge or StopTech improve pedal feel, but OEM rubber hoses from Sunsong are fine for daily drivers.
  • Master cylinder: If the pedal sinks slowly under pressure, replace with a new Aisin or Advics master cylinder. Bench bleed it before installation.

Flushing the entire system with fresh DOT 3 or DOT 4 fluid is often overlooked but is essential to prevent internal corrosion and seal failure.

Exterior: Body Panels, Lighting, and Trim

Sheet metal parts for the first-gen RAV4 are becoming scarce, but used panels, new-old-stock components, and high-quality aftermarket options are still available through online networks.

Lighting and Lenses

Cloudy headlights reduce nighttime visibility and detract from the vehicle's appearance. Replace aging assemblies with new OEM-equivalent units from Depo or TYC. These are much brighter than polished originals. If upgrading to LED bulbs, use a relay harness to prevent flickering and ensure the correct beam pattern.

Weatherstripping and Seals

Water leaks from door seals, hatch gaskets, or sunroof drains can ruin interior carpets and promote rust. Genuine Toyota weatherstrips are still listed for many RAV4 models, but they can be expensive. Universal edge trim is a budget-friendly alternative for non-structural seals. Replace the hood and hatch struts simultaneously; weak struts strain the seals and lead to misalignment.

  • Hood struts: Stabilus or StrongArm units.
  • Hatch struts: Check the mounting brackets for rust before installation.

Rust Repair and Corrosion Protection

Common rust points include the rear wheel arches, lower radiator support, and floor pans. Patch panels are available from Mill Supply or Raybuck Auto Body Parts. After cutting out rust and welding in new metal, apply an epoxy primer and a rubberized undercoating like 3M Body Schutz. Inject cavity wax into frame rails to protect internal surfaces from rust-out.

Wheels and Tires

Factory 16-inch alloys are lightweight, but aftermarket wheels in 17x7 or 17x8 sizes with an offset of +35 to +42 widen the track and improve handling. Popular choices include Enkei RPF1, Konig Countersteer, or classic RAYS TE37s for a period-correct OEM+ look. Pair them with all-terrain tires like Falken Wildpeak A/T3W for off-road versatility or Continental ExtremeContact DWS for paved road performance.

Interior Restoration: Comfort and Nostalgia

The RAV4's interior is utilitarian but can be brought back to life with a methodical approach. Cracked dashboards, sagging headliners, and worn seat upholstery are common issues with available solutions.

  • Seat upholstery: Katzkin or Richmond Auto Upholstery offers custom seat covers tailored to the original patterns. Heated seat elements can be integrated during installation.
  • Dashboard: A dash cap from Coverlay is a budget-friendly way to cover cracks. For a perfect restoration, source a new-old-stock dash through Toyota's parts network or a salvage yard.
  • Carpet: Auto Custom Carpets (ACC) sells molded carpet kits that drop in without trimming. Stick to factory-style loop carpet for a period-correct look.
  • Headliner: Remove the foam board and re-wrap it with fabric from an upholstery shop. Use high-temperature adhesive to prevent sagging.
  • Sound deadening: Applying butyl rubber sheets (Noico, Kilmat) to the floor, doors, and rear hatch area dramatically reduces road noise and improves speaker performance.

For the audio system, consider a Bluetooth retrofitted factory radio or a double-DIN modern head unit that fits the single-DIN opening with an adapter plate. Retain the factory look with a classic amplifier hidden under the seat.

Electrical and HVAC Systems

Aging wiring harnesses, corroded grounds, and failing HVAC controls can turn a reliable RAV4 into a frustrating project. Addressing these systems proactively saves time chasing intermittent faults.

  • Alternator: Denso remanufactured alternators are the gold standard. High-output units exist for those running auxiliary lighting or winches.
  • Starter: A failing starter motor is a common issue. Install a new Denso or Bosch unit rather than a rebuilt no-name.
  • Blower motor resistor: If the cabin fan only works on high speed, the resistor pack has failed. Replace it together with the blower motor if the motor is noisy.
  • Air conditioning: The R134a system often needs a new Denso compressor, receiver-drier, and expansion valve to blow cold again. Flush the evaporator and condenser thoroughly before recharging.
  • Cluster repair: Erratic gauges are usually caused by cracked solder joints on the circuit board. Reflow them with a soldering iron for a permanent fix.
  • Power window regulators: These are prone to failure. Replacement units are affordable and can be installed without removing the door panel entirely if you follow the factory process.

Cooling, Fuel, and Exhaust Systems

Overheating is a primary cause of head gasket failure on the 3S-FE. A well-maintained cooling system is essential for long-term reliability.

Replace the radiator if it shows any brown discoloration or cracks. Denso and Koyo manufacture drop-in radiators with denser cores for better cooling. Use only a Toyota OEM 82°C thermostat and a genuine radiator cap to maintain proper system pressure.

All coolant hoses, including the small bypass lines, should be replaced with silicone or OEM rubber hoses. The water pump is best replaced with the timing belt as described above.

The fuel sender unit in the tank often fails, causing inaccurate fuel gauge readings. A new level sender or a complete pump module from Delphi restores accurate readings. If the vehicle sat for years, drop the tank and clean it to remove varnish and sediment.

For the exhaust system, a Walker or Bosal intermediate pipe and muffler assembly bolts directly to the factory hangers. Keep the catalytic converter CARB-compliant if you live in an emissions-testing region. MagnaFlow and Walker offer direct-fit converters for the RAV4.

Sourcing Parts and Budgeting Wisely

A 90s RAV4 restoration can be completed without financial pain if you strategize your parts sourcing. Pair OEM-grade components from RockAuto with genuine Toyota parts from Toyota's online parts catalog for critical seals, gaskets, and engine internals. Enthusiast forums like RAV4World are excellent resources for locating discontinued trim pieces and glass.

Always verify part numbers against your VIN using the Toyota Electronic Parts Catalog (EPC). RAV4 models from 1998 to 2000 received a facelift with different wiring, front fascia, and interior trim, so components are not universally interchangeable across all model years.

Consider creating a budget spreadsheet early in the project. Allocate roughly 30% of your budget for the engine and drivetrain, 25% for suspension and brakes, 20% for body and paint, 15% for interior, and 10% for unexpected electrical repairs or incidentals.

Restoration Sequence: What to Tackle First

Prioritize mechanical integrity over cosmetics. Address fluid leaks, timing belt replacement, brakes, and suspension before you paint or reupholster. This order prevents fresh interiors from being damaged by grease or water leaks. Once the vehicle is mechanically sound, move to electrical repairs, then bodywork, and finally interior assembly.
